Ukraine: Venice Commission publishes two urgent opinions

News 2020 - 2021 Strasbourg 07/05/2021 Augmenter la taille du texte Imprimer la page ©Shutterstock The rationale behind the draft legislation in Ukraine aimed at the establishment of an Ethics Council to assist the process of election (appointment) of the High Council of Justice (HCJ) members is welcomed, as it intends to urgently address the previously raised issue of integrity and ethics of the HCJ. This is among the key conclusions of the urgent opinion prepared by the Venice Commission and by the Council of Europe’s Directorate General of Human Rights and Rule of Law. Establishment of judicial councils, in charge of judicial appointment, promotions and discipline, is an important element for the independence of the judicial system.
